2. The contestant is to subscribe to the system before beginning with the application procedures. During the registration process, the contestant shall receive a username and password, which cannot be changed during the periods of application and competition.
3. The usernames can have 20 characters at maximum and the characters of the passwords can vary between 6 and 8.
4. During the first stage the contestants are expected to fill in the Identity Information Form without missing a part.
5. During the second stage the contestants are to deliver a promoting report for their designs to the Competition secretariat. However, the delivery process shall be carried out on an online basis.
6. During the third stage the contestants are expected to prepare sketches about the details of their projects and they shall deliver them to the Competition Secretariat on an online basis.
7. The contestants shall upload prototype views during the third stage of their online application. (The prototype model preparation process shall continue until April 11th, 2010, which is the beginning date of the Exhibition and Evaluation period. However, if you think that your views of your prototype model are sufficient enough to provide detailed information about your Project, you can upload them during the online application phase).
8. The Online secretariat shall direct the contestants during the application process. The documents that are delivered online by the contestants are to be evaluated by the Competition Secretariat. The missing parts shall be announced on the profile of the involved contestants.
9. The confirmed applications are to be announced by the competition secretariat and the announcements are to take place on the contestant profiles and on the organization website.
10. Information about the contestants, who completed the first two stages successfully, shall be published on our official website.
